Output 63f42881affcb5f098cfb44bd2d113b126c5d7c8b2dd04c30d4bc2ea8f883023:1

value
9195684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6cfcb833129367941cc645ce7f4472a3e4daba OP_EQUAL
address
3L9LyrbYoRuDsPMRfwbVqBvgUGEFQfzuTA
transaction
63f42881affcb5f098cfb44bd2d113b126c5d7c8b2dd04c30d4bc2ea8f883023
confirmations
58937
spent
true